## Step 4: Cache Invalidation — Corvidge Catalog

Flush the catalog cache after every price sync. Set CATALOG_CACHE_PURGE_ON_DEPLOY=true and CATALOG_CACHE_TTL=300 in the service env file. Verify the purge endpoint responds 200 before proceeding. The purge endpoint requires an admin token, which belongs in the env file on the line directly below.

env line for kahap-tagag: RELAY_SECRET8=d248545f

# Password Reset Revamp — env notes for on-call
#
# The new reset flow in Ferngate issues single-use tokens with a
# 15-minute TTL, verified by the Latchworks service. If resets fail
# in bulk, check clock skew between app and Latchworks hosts first,
# then token signing. Rotation requires a coordinated deploy; never
# rotate mid-incident. The signing secret is defined on the next line:

vault entry, fadup-tagag: RELAY_SECRET8=2fd92179

## TileDrift 4.2 — Changed defaults

Several cache-layer defaults changed in this release. TTLs for mid-zoom tiles are shorter, the eviction strategy is now size-weighted, and prefetch is enabled by default. Support: expect questions about slightly higher origin traffic in the first day after upgrade; this is normal while the cache repopulates. Customers who overrode old defaults are unaffected. The new default configuration is as follows.

service settings:
[kelax]
team = caswyn
access_code = ac_c41040
owner = briius.praix
host = kelax.qirvanlabs.corp
port = 9200
peer = sormir.halixhq.internal
salt = f8d36025
pin = 3766

Subject: DR drill — Liftwright dispatch simulator

Drill scheduled Thursday, 0900. We'll fail over the Liftwright elevator-dispatch simulator to the standby cluster, replay one hour of dispatch traffic, and compare queue latencies. Security review scope: failover auth path only. The standby vault ships sealed; unsealing during the drill requires the recovery passphrase noted directly below.

strongbox words: kelion-ralvan-casix-aldeth-gorius-kelath-isteth-tamwyn-novok-queniel-druok-quenok-wenael

- [ ] **Parcel webhook sanity check (Swiftcrate):** After deploy, fire a test delivery event at the staging endpoint and confirm the tracking status flips within 30s. If it hangs, the signing secret probably didn't rotate — check the vault entry first. Paste the release's trace token right below when signing off.

build token for tawif-bahip: htk31_68bba16e1afabfef4ecc69408c06f16